OCTOBER 25, 1973 BIPARTISAN CONGRESSIONAL LEADERSHIP MEETING Cabinet Room, White House

President Nixon Secretary of State Henry A. Kissinger

Senate Sen. Robert P. Griffin (R-Michigan) Sen. J. William Fulbright (D-Arkansas) Sen. John C. Stennis (D-Mississippi) Sen. John L. McClellan (D-Arkansas)

, , Sen. Milton R. Young (R-North Dakota)

I House ; i, Speaker of the House Carl B. Albert (D-Oklahoma)

House Majority Leader Thomas P. O'Neill, Jr. (D-Massachusetts) House Minority Leader and Vice President-designate Gerald R. Ford (R-Michigan) Congo John J. McFall (D-California) Congo Leslie C. Arends (R-Illinois) Congo F. Edward Hebert (D-Louisiana) Congo William G. Bray (R-Indiana) Congo George H. Mahon (D-Texas) Cong. Elford A. Cederberg (R-Michigan)

White House Staff Alexander M. Haig, Jr., Assistant William E. Timmons, Assistant Ronald L. Ziegler, Assistant Bryce N. Harlow, Counsellor Anne Armstrong, Counsellor Tom C. Korologos, Deputy Assistant Max L. Friedersdorf, Deputy Assistant

The President talked long distance with Mr. Haig in Washington, D.C.

The President telephoned long distance to Charles W. Colson, partner with Colson and Shapiro, in Washington, D.C. The call was not completed.

The President telephoned long distance to MI. Ziegler in Washington, D.C. The call was not completed.

The President talked long distance with Miss Woods in Washington, D.C.

The President talked long distance with Mr. Colson in Washington, D.C.

The President talked long distance with MI. Ziegler in Washington, D.C.

The President telephoned long distapce to Mr. Ziegler in Washington, D.C. The call was not completed.

The President talked long distance with Mr. Ziegler in Washington, D.C.
